Nagelsmann explains decision to take Angelino off at half-time

By Rune Gjerulff   @runegjerulff

RB Leipzig coach Julian Nagelsmann has explained why Angelino only played the first half against Hoffenheim.

Angelino made his long-awaited return from injury for RB Leipzig against Hoffenheim as the two sides drew 0-0 in the Bundesliga on Friday.


However, after failing to make the impact desired by Leipzig coach Julian Nagelsmann, the Spanish wing-back was taken off at half-time.

"We had hoped that he would bring more power to the pitch offensively," said Nagelsmann after the game, according to Kicker.

"But that wasn't the case. He wasn't involved much and played too much from a standing position."

In general, Nagelsmann wasn't satisfied with his side's performance.

"It definitely wasn't our best game. Even though we didn't create enough goalscoring chances, we were the more dominant side and were a bit unfortunate at the end with Yussuf Poulsen's header. We had some good moments and two or three good efforts that we didn't make the most of", said the RB Leipzig coach.

"Overall, there was a lack of aggressive runs into the area, above all away from the ball. Therefore, we didn't get the win in the end."
